Smoky Roasted Tomato Soup with Croutons

Roasting Roma tomatoes, red onion and garlic until charred at the edges gives this brick-red soup a sweet, smoky depth that canned soup never reaches. A swoosh of sour cream, a heap of crunchy croutons and chopped parsley make it feel complete. Pair it with a grilled cheese for the ultimate cold day lunch.

Method 6 steps

  1. Heat the oven to 425 F and toss the tomatoes, onion and garlic with 2 tbsp oil, paprika, salt and pepper on a sheet pan.

  2. Roast cut side up for 35 to 40 minutes until the tomatoes collapse and their edges blacken in spots.

  3. Squeeze the garlic from its skins and transfer everything, including the pan juices, to a pot with the stock; simmer 10 minutes.

  4. Blend until smooth, then taste and add the sugar only if the tomatoes are sharp.

  5. Toss the bread cubes with the remaining oil and bake at 425 F for 8 minutes until golden.

  6. Ladle the soup into bowls, swipe a spoon of sour cream across the surface and top with croutons and parsley.
